Turkmenistan and Uzbekistan strengthen partnership in all spheres

On April 24, President of Uzbekistan Shavkat Mirziyoyev and the National Leader of the Turkmen people, Chairman of the Khalk Maslakhaty of Turkmenistan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ov held talks in Samarkand with the participation of official delegations.

The parties discussed issues of further development and strengthening of Uzbek-Turkmen relations of friendship, good-neighborliness and strategic partnership, noting the dynamic development of multifaceted cooperation in all areas of interaction, including political, inter-parliamentary, trade and economic, transport and communication, cultural and humanitarian spheres.

A fruitful dialogue is maintained at all levels, including meetings of the Intergovernmental Commission, Business Council, Forum of Regions, cultural days, and exhibitions. Last year bilateral trade turnover amounted to $1.1 billion. Trade houses have been established in the capitals, the volumes of cargo transportation are growing. The task has been set to bring the trade volume up to $2 billion in the coming years.

Mutually beneficial cooperation in the spheres of energy, transportation, agriculture, water management and other sectors of economy is developing. The Shavat-Dashoguz cross-border trade zone is jointly established.

An agreement has been reached to hold the third Forum of Regions in Khiva and Days of Turkmen Culture in Uzbekistan this year.

The leaders of Uzbekistan and Turkmenistan also exchanged views on the agenda of regional partnership, including preparations for the upcoming summits in the “Central Asia Plus” format and the seventh Consultative Meeting of Central Asian Heads of State in Tashkent.
